Rezumat | ||||||
In this paper are highlighted and analyzed the tendencies and the particularities of the labour market situation in the Republic of Moldova in the 2019 year and in the first quarter of 2020. The sources of statistical data used in the analysis are the National Bureau of Statistics of Moldova and the results of the surveys of APIUS organization and IOM-UN Migration Agency. In the context of COVID-19 pandemic it’s consequences on the Moldovan labour market are evaluated and prospects of development of the situation are analyzed based on the approved national development strategy for the next decade and on the legislation on the remote work. |
